Thanks for all the helpful replies. It appears that STTR rules are different for NSF vs. NIH.

1) Unlike NIH STTR, it appears the NSF STTR PI cannot be a university professor – am I correct? The NSF STTR PI has to be an employee of the smallbiz. A senior university prof will not do that. Then would the uni prof be a Co-I or an additional PI ?

2) Does NSF allow additional investigators to create a solid team? The solicitation is confusing. It only talks about a PI with no mention of Co-Investigators, etc. How does one show a ‘team’ with just 1 PI?

3) NSF STTR allows only 50% for the university (vs 60% in NIH STTR) – am I correct?
